Tucked away off the street is Place Carmin, with both an outside Al fresco and inside options to dine. We went with a party of... 10 and were promptly sat outside. Despite the road only a few feet away it was surprisingly quiet and did not disturb us toomuch. Expecting big things I started with a nice glass of Rose and we shared some of the canopies. All were delicious and worththe try. I couldn't help feeling that the sweetbreads would have been delicious also!! I followed this with the Duck andBrussels. The duck was slightly tough and over cooked in my opinion. No redness to the middle and toughness was akin to a cheaprump steak. However, the Brussels charred and served with pancetta and I'm assuming some sort of soft cheese was divine and Icould have eaten them alone. All this was formality as my only really aim was to try the Maple Crème Brulé....as a sticklerfor crème brulé I had to try it and it didn't disappoint. Hard, crackly top, smothered in maple syrup gave way to a soft(slightly over cooked) vanilla centre. Really good, really really good! I decided to try their artichoke vermouth to accompanythis and although too bitter for me it worked as far as accompaniments go....... Now to explain this was all served with arather relaxed temperament. I don't mean relaxed as in take your time but more as, have they forgotten about us! Waits betweencourses and orders were tiring and gave an impression of being understaffed rather than immersive. One of our party was due toleave after 2 hours and he wasn't going to get desert if he did ..... One of our table was vegetarian and despite only havingone option, they delivered Brussels with ham to accompany.....such a shame. Outside was bland and lacked any atmosphere.Lighten was non existent and no background music to pacify the traffic, which was a bit of an oversight . Inside, while I justused it for the very disorientating toilets (watch the mirror at the top of the stairs), it was souless and boring Read more

Great food and relatively decent prices in comparison to other French restaurants. Compared to top names like Alo and Pearl... Morrissette, it's way more affordable. (bill for two came to about $240 after taxes and tips). We ordered 4 starters, two mainsand 1 dessert which was a bit too much for me but my husband was quite content. The fois gras was the highlight of the night.It was rich, creamy and tastes amazing with the berry compote. The beef tartar came a close second. The bread it came with wasabsolutely amazing and had the right blend of seasoning and spices to go with the taste of the beef. The zucchini was veryrefreshing. It was just slightly too creamy / fat for my own preference but otherwise very well made. The scallops were decentbut nothing mind blowing. For our mains, I got the fowl and my husband had the cavatelli. Both were pretty good but we thoughtthe fowl was a bit too sweet. Definitely leaned more towards the cavatelli which had a soft texture and heavy mushroomflavors. All in all, a very good dining experience. Read more

We made a last minute reservation and went in not expecting much but it was surprisingly fantastic. We were in a bit of a rush... but the staff was extremely accommodating and friendly. The appetizers started off with a bang - the squash soup and thescallop ceviche. The names sound unassuming but we loved them. The squash soup was not too sweet and it had a mascarpone cheeseunderneath which was a pleasant surprise. The scallop ceviche was quite small but it was not the ceviche that I was used to. Ithad green herb oil with tangy, crunchy vegetable (I want to say radish) that perfectly balanced with the creamy texture andflavour of the scallops. The main course was also fantastic. We ordered the Guinea fowl and the cavatelli pasta with mushroomsand they were all delicious. The fowl was soft and juicy and the spices were perfect, especially with the fennel and grapegarnish. The cavatelli with mushrooms were very savoury and was perfect for dipping extra bread. Overall, I came away veryimpressed. But we had the final dessert course which really topped off the great evening. We got the maple crème brûlée andthe famous parie brest. They were so good that I would visit here again just to eat them again so I will leave it atthat. Friendl staff, excellent service, and amazing food all add up to a phenomenal experience. Read more
